What companies run services between Dawlish Warren, England and Royal Devon and Exeter Hospital, England?

Stagecoach South West operates a bus from Sainsburys to R D & E Hospital every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£2–4 and the journey takes 38 min. Alternatively,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from Dawlish Warren to St James Park (Devon) hourly. Tickets cost £5–10 and the journey takes 36 min.
